> I know this problem was posted a month ago, but it appears that it was 
> never answered.
>
> There is a bug in the Revolution IDE that may cause the copy command 
> to unhighlight any selected text. This seems not to happen in a 
> standalone, though. So, before you try to create a workaround, build a 
> standalone and see if the problem persists.

>> For a helpdesk application, I have fields with hyperlinks in their 
>> text. The
>> fields have lockText and traversalOn both set to true, so the links 
>> will
>> work. The user can mouse-drag to select text, Ctrl-C to copy 
>> (highlight
>> disappears... oh, well...), and Ctrl-V in another app to paste. 
>> Perfect.
>> Just what I need for helpdesk and CRM applications.
>> However, only the first such select-and-copy works. Select another, 
>> and when
>> you paste you get the first selection. Select another, even from the 
>> field
>> after is is blanked and rewritten, and you can paste only the first
>> selection. Less than perfect....
>> I've tried "How do I allowing copying from lockText" in the Help 
>> file, which
>> got me this far. Now I need, "How do I copy again?" to keep me going.
